Right-handed pitcher Braxton Roxby, a former member of the Martella’s Pharmacy team that won Johnstown’s first AAABA Tournament crown in 2018, earned a promotion to the Class Double-A Chattanooga Lookouts on July 23, 2021.
A free agent signee of the Cincinnati Reds in June 2020, Roxby began his first professional season with the High-A Dayton Dragons, going 2-2 with a 1.30 ERA and five saves in seven opportunities this summer. He had three holds, 46 strikeouts and 16 walks in 27 2/3 innings before his call up.
In the AAABA Tournament, Roxby won Johnstown’s semifinal round game against Altoona, helping Martella’s advance to the 2018 title game against New Orleans. Johnstown won its first AAABA Tournament championship the next night.
